• Gall, S. ; Becker, C. ; Conrad, E. ; Dogan, P. ; Fenske, F. ; Gorka, B. ; Lee, K.Y. ; Rau, B. ; Ruske, F. ; Rech, B.: Polycrystalline silicon thin-film solar cells on glass. Solar Energy Materials and Solar Cells 93 (2009), p. 1004-1008

10.1016/j.solmat.2008.11.029

Abstract:
Poly-Si thin-film solar cells on glass feature the potential to reach single junction efficiencies of 15 % or even higher at low-costs. In this paper innovative approaches are discussed which could lead to substantial efficiency improvements and significant cost reductions: (i) Preparation of large-grained poly-Si films using the ‘seed layer concept’ targeting at high material quality. (ii) Utilization of ZnO:Al-coated glass enabling simple contacting and light-trapping schemes. (iii) Utilization of high-rate electron-beam evaporation for the absorber deposition offering a high potential for cost reduction.
